Creating a professional floor design in CAD can seem complex initially, but following a structured approach simplifies the task. First, start with a blank drawing, setting the proper units and scale. Then, draw the exterior walls using the polyline tool, ensuring accuracy with dimensioning. Next, incorporate interior walls, doors , and glass sections, paying close heed to clearances and building codes. Adding furniture and labeling each area completes the core floor design. Remember to use layers effectively to arrange different elements and to regularly preserve your work to avoid data disappearance . Finally, review your schematic thoroughly before sending it.

Creating Detailed Floor Plans with CAD Software
Developing detailed floor plans with computer-aided design software offers major benefits for designers . Individuals can quickly learn the fundamentals of the application to generate professional-looking results. Employing CAD allows for detailed measurements, easy modifications, and the integration of sophisticated architectural elements . Furthermore , CAD facilitates better collaboration, allowing multiple stakeholders to examine and comment on the scheme before construction begins. Here's how you can approach the process:
- Establish building scope and requirements .
- Input wall dimensions and position using specific measurements.
- Generate room spaces, showing doors, windows , and fittings.
- Utilize available symbols for furniture and equipment to simulate the final space.
- Periodically store your file to prevent data loss .
This technique not only streamlines the design phase but also minimizes the potential for mistakes during the development phase.
